Inside Edition for Thursday, May 25, 2023

Is Brian Kohberger, the man accused of killing those four University of Idaho students connected to another woman's death? The parents of the murder suspect were called before a grand jury...apparently to shed light on their son's whereabouts around the time a woman went missing not far from Kohberger's home. And is Washington in Oprah Winfrey's future? California's senior Senator Dianne Feinstein's health challenges have kept the 89-year-old from DC for several weeks this year, and there’s growing speculation that she might not serve out her term. Now some are floating the idea that Oprah might be tapped to replace her. Plus, for millions of Americans the Memorial Day holiday has already begun, and if you're traveling with young children, it can be a challenge. So our Steven Fabian, who has three young kids of his own, has this survival guide. And tributes continue to pour in for Tina Turner. A rep for the iconic queen of rock and roll said she died after a long illness - without specifying what the illness was. But in recent years, she had a long list of health problems.
